Reimagining Service 2035 is a bold effort to reinvigorate volunteering in America. Aiming to bring the benefits of volunteering—stronger connections, increased empathy and trust, and bridge building—to individuals, communities and societies, we’ll double the number of people who volunteer by the year 2035.
Take the community survey to share your experiences and help shape the National Volunteer Strategy. We want to hear from:
- Individuals: People in the U.S. who volunteer, help neighbors, participate in mutual aid, or care about community well-being.
- Organizations: Representatives of nonprofits, faith communities, schools, civic groups, or public agencies that engage volunteers.
